Using These Colors Together

With a contrast ratio of 4.94:1, this pair meets WCAG AA for normal text. Use Lime Velvet Bright as the background and Amethyst Velvet Bright as text for optimal readability.

These colors have a 155\u00B0 hue difference, making them complementary. Their high contrast creates visual energy — great for call-to-action buttons, hero sections, and brand accents.
